Why does my Tolleson Heritage District soil feel so compacted and alkaline?

Tolleson lots built around 1992 have 34-year-old soil profiles with Calcareous Silty Clay Loam at pH 8.1. This soil type naturally compacts over decades, reducing permeability and increasing alkalinity. Core aeration every 2-3 years with organic amendments like composted manure improves soil structure. The high calcium carbonate content requires sulfur-based amendments to gradually lower pH for optimal plant nutrient availability.

Is crushed granite better than wood for patio materials in our climate?

Crushed granite outperforms wood in Tolleson's arid climate with 25+ year longevity versus wood's 8-12 years. The material requires no sealing, won't warp in heat, and provides excellent drainage. For Moderate Fire Wise rated areas, decomposed granite creates defensible space without combustible materials. Its light color reflects heat, reducing urban heat island effect while maintaining stability in temperature extremes.

What permits and licenses are needed for regrading my 0.15-acre lot?

Grading that alters drainage patterns requires a permit from Tolleson Development Services Department. Contractors must hold Arizona Registrar of Contractors licenses for earthwork and drainage. On 0.15-acre lots, even minor grading can affect neighboring properties, necessitating engineered plans for slopes over 2:1. Unlicensed grading risks fines up to $5,000 and mandatory restoration at owner's expense.

How do I control invasive species without violating fertilizer regulations?

Buffelgrass and fountain grass pose the highest invasion risk in Tolleson's USDA Zone 9b. Manual removal before seed set prevents spread without chemicals. For persistent infestations, targeted glyphosate applications follow Regional Stormwater BMPs, avoiding nitrogen runoff. Treatment timing avoids monsoon season when herbicides could wash into waterways. Always apply during calm mornings to prevent drift to desirable plants.

Should I replace some lawn with native plants to reduce maintenance costs?

Transitioning 30-50% of turf to Desert Willow, Brittlebush, and Globe Mallow reduces water needs by 60-80%. These natives require no fertilization and minimal pruning, staying ahead of potential gas-blower restrictions in noise ordinances. Established native plantings support local pollinators while creating natural firebreaks in Moderate Fire Wise zones. The conversion typically pays for itself in 3-5 years through reduced water and maintenance expenses.

My yard floods during monsoon season - what drainage solutions work with Tolleson's clay soil?

Calcareous Silty Clay Loam has low permeability, creating high runoff during heavy rains. Installing French drains with gravel channels directs water away from foundations. Crushed granite hardscapes increase surface permeability by 40% compared to concrete. The Tolleson Development Services Department requires drainage plans showing how runoff meets municipal standards, typically through graded swales or dry wells.
